Output 51d68e9c493ace6244d812fdc4d630456e38c2bcf04e22ddb621c44d88f6fd24:0

value
89096200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 735d1775bdfcdcb5e13fae34794fc47ba43eece3 OP_EQUAL
address
3CD19izYFkPKnZpQvzFPVY3mHeRTUdDDpD
transaction
51d68e9c493ace6244d812fdc4d630456e38c2bcf04e22ddb621c44d88f6fd24
spent
true